Where to Apply for a Passport in Atwood, Illinois
When it comes to applying for a passport in Atwood, your local post office is the best bet. The closest Post Office is:
Atwood Post Office
Address: 107 E Main St, Atwood, IL 61913
Hours of Operation: Monday - Friday: 8:30 AM - 4:30 PM, Saturday: 8:30 AM - 12:00 PM, Sunday: Closed.
This location offers passport application services, making it a convenient spot for residents. You can walk in during business hours, but it's wise to check if you need an appointment.
Step-by-Step: How to Obtain Your Passport
Getting your passport can be broken down into some simple steps. Follow these instructions to ensure a smooth process:
- Gather Required Documents: Make sure you have your proof of citizenship (like a birth certificate), valid ID, and a recent passport photo.
- Complete the Application Form: You’ll need to fill out Form DS-11 for a new passport.
- Visit the Post Office: Go to the Atwood Post Office to submit your application. Bring all your documents!
- Pay the Fees: Be prepared to pay the application fee. This can vary, so check the current rates online.
- Track Your Application: After submitting, you can track the status of your application online.

What to Expect After Applying
After you’ve submitted your application, you might be wondering, “What’s next?” The waiting game begins! Typically, processing times can vary:
- Routine Service: Usually takes about 10-12 weeks.
- Expedited Service: If you’re in a hurry, you can pay an additional fee for expedited processing, which typically takes about 5-7 weeks.
During this time, you can track your application status online, which can help ease any anxiety about when you’ll receive your passport.
